The Local Pub is the main reason I visit this Whole Foods. I always come here specifically for their Sunrise Philly, which is a delicious, brisket Philly sandwich served with good-sized serving of rough cut fries. They always have at least 8 or 9 local craft beers on tap, mostly new releases. It's generally pretty quiet in in the part of the store where The Local is located, so it's a good experience to kick back and have a nice brew before or after doing a little shopping.

Hungry? Don't know where to go? Must go to Cucina Rustica inside the store. Freshly made food while you watch the chef and cook at work. Sit at the bar or at tables. You will be served. Pick a beverage from the store and bring it with you to enjoy with your meal. Pay for your beverage when you pay your food bill. You can purchase food in store and they cook it for a small fee. Bring Cash to give a tip that is well deserved! There is also another area close by the Cucina that you can walk up to and order craft beer and food. Daily specials too. Tables to sit and eat or sit up at the counter. Can't go wrong.
